The Spanish word “caballero” carries a rich tapestry of meaning, evolving through centuries to denote concepts of nobility, honor, and distinguished conduct. At its root, “caballero” literally translates to “horseman” or “rider” (from “caballo,” meaning horse). Historically, this term became synonymous with “knight,” an armored warrior, often of noble birth, bound by a code of chivalry, courage, and loyalty. Beyond the battlefield, “caballero” also denotes a “gentleman” – a man of polite, honorable, and respectful demeanor.
